    I'm enjoying Divine but I haven't used it enough to fully get confortable with it..I don't like the thin application it's killing me, I like Vintage because I can slap on as much as I want and some lol...yea I waist some but who cares. I need to figuire out Divine so I can be satisfied with the application, I think next time I use Divine I'm going to have to use my wifes hair drier and heat up the German applicator, this should make a big difference on the application....I just don't like the thin applications that's all...but will see how the hair drier works out...so for now I still prefer Zymol in general.

    The other thing is that next time I use Divine I'm going to use HD Cleanse Pro rather then the Swissvax cleaner fluid, I prefer HD Cleanse Pro...like I said I'm just experimenting with different methods, I've now tried the recomended method of application twice and well didn't really like it...I have to admit though the removal of Divine is so easy, it's really nice..actually in general Swissvax's wax are easier to work with compared to Zymol.
